Where The Heart Is Challenge #3: Winter Blues

Happy Monday!
Well, it's time for the new challenge for Where the Heart Is Challenge Blog.
Our theme for November will be Winter Blues. 
I love winter, although where I live do not have the season of winter, but i just love this season because it reminds me of Christmas! Yay!



This is my project for this month Challenge, a winter blues mixed media canvas with Lacy Sunshine - Melanie Boo's- The Christmas Star.

 

I colored my image with color pencil, then i cut out my image with the Spellbinders Nestabilities Floral Ovals dies and i distress the border with the Distress Ink - Tumbled Glass. 
To begin my canvas background, the first step i do is put on the color papers and lace with the Golden Gel Medium on the canvas.
Next, I cover the canvas with Gesso before applying any color on top.
Then, i apply my first thin layer of the Distress Ink - Broken China through out the canvas. After it's dry, i tab on the Broken China with Distress Paint around the canvas border. I prefer to tab the color randomly as i wanted the color appear as not smooth so that it creates the layers on the canvas.

After the color is dry, I apply some Golden Glass Beads Gel Medium at the border. 
It help to create the snowy look after it dry. 
Last, i decorate the canvas with the snowflake die cuts and some rhinestone and sequins.
